Butterflies flutter by and we notice them because of their brightly colored wings. Dragonflies seldom sit still
long enough to get a look at them. And even if they do, we're more likely to notice their wings than their tiny faces!
We may see small lizards scampering away, but usually only small children take a second look. And frogs?
Do they really smile? Susan's camera captures all of these smaller creatures in their natural environment with
natural light to reveal both expected and unexpected beauty -- and facial expressions!
